National News Agency correspondent reported that the area of ??the Dabsheh site overlooking the city of Nabatieh and the outskirts of Nabatieh al=Fawqa were subjected to enemy artillery shelling with internationally-banned phosphorous shells, originating from Israeli enemy positions inside the occupied Palestinian territories, in an attempt by the enemy to spark fires in the forests surrounding the area. Since 4:45 pm this afternoon, the southern Lebanese town of Yohmor al-Shkeef has been subjected to heavy artillery shelling with incendiary and phosphoric shells. Enemy shells fell between houses in the Areed neighborhood of Shkeef Castle, inflicting damage to houses, in addition to shattering the windows of many homes in various neighborhoods of the town. Additionally, the enemy shelling targeted the outskirts of the town of Deir Siriane, the vicinity of the army barracks in Nabatieh al-Fawqa, and the outskirts of Kfar Tibnit, causing fires to break out in forests.
